THAT, the application of Piney Valley Ranches Trust, File No.
ZS- 00041, for a Special Use Permit for a Recreational Facility /
Sporting Clays Shooting Range, within the Resource Zone District
described herein, be approved with the following conditions:
11 All materials that would be stored on -site, shall be
stored within a building or structure.
21 The course should be designed and constructed to meet all
applicable safety guidelines of the National Rifle
Association, Range Division.
31 The operator of the recreational facility shall provide
and maintain portable toilets and potable water on -site.
41 Discharging of firearms shall only be allowed during the
time interval of one (1) hour after sunrise and one (1)
hour prior to sunset. However, between June 15 and
August 30 of each year, discharging of firearms may occur
until sunset.
51 The operator of the shooting range shall accommodate
reasonable public access to the facility.
61 The following representations contained within the
application shall be adopted as conditions of approval:
a] The course will be located well within Piney Valley
Ranches Trust (PVRT) property boundaries with
significant geological and vegetative features on
all sides to eliminate possible negative impacts to
neighboring landowners or the county populace at
large;
b] Maximum shot size will be 7.5, and will fall out
within 300 yards;
C] All target throwers are large- capacity, automated
machines, so no personnel will ever be needed in

trap houses or placed at risk down -range at any
time during actual shooting times;
d] All targets are biodegradable and are non -toxic to
wildlife and domestic livestock;
e] Trash receptacles will be placed at the check -in
center and all along the course;
f] Wads from the shotgun shells shall be gathered at
least once annually;
71 All material representations made by the Applicant in the
application and public meeting shall be adhered to and
considered conditions of approval, unless otherwise
amended by other conditions.
